Foods to Avoid
After obtaining oral implants, it's crucial to pay attention to your diet, as particular foods can threaten your healing procedure.
You'll want to stay clear of anything tough or crunchy, like nuts, snacks, and hard candies. These can place unnecessary pressure on your brand-new implants and bring about difficulties.
Sticky foods, such as sugar or gummy candies, are likewise a no-go. They can hold on to your teeth and periodontals, making it challenging to keep proper oral hygiene throughout recuperation.
Spicy foods could appear tempting, but they can aggravate your periodontals and exacerbate discomfort.
Likewise, acidic foods like citrus fruits and vinegar-based dressings can lead to level of sensitivity and pain.
Hot drinks, consisting of coffee and tea, need to be taken in meticulously, as they can increase swelling and pain in the very early days.
Lastly, alcohol and soft drinks are best avoided. Alcohol can hinder recovery and medicine, while carbonation can cause stress in your mouth, potentially affecting your implants.
Staying with a soft, boring diet for the first couple of days will certainly assist make certain a smoother recuperation, allowing your implants to heal correctly without unnecessary difficulties.

Tips for Eating
Browsing your diet plan after oral implants can really feel challenging, however complying with a few easy tips can make the process smoother.
First, stick to soft foods for the first few days. Foods like yogurt, applesauce, and mashed potatoes can be easy on your healing periodontals. Avoid anything crunchy or chewy that could disrupt the implant site.
Next, make sure you're staying hydrated. Drinking plenty of water not just helps your body heal however also flushes out food particles. If you're craving something cozy, think about soups or brews, yet take care with temperatures that are also hot.
You could want to consume smaller sized, much more constant meals. This assists handle discomfort and guarantees you're getting the nutrients you need without overwhelming your mouth.
When you do begin to introduce strong foods, eat slowly and on the contrary side of your mouth from the implant site.
Lastly, listen to your body. If something feels uneasy, do not hesitate to modify your selections. Bear in mind, persistence is crucial throughout your recovery, and soon you'll be delighting in a broader selection of foods again.
